In Bulgaria, issues of mobile access to information and knowledge have been partly addressed, but a thorough study on the existence of mobile digital libraries and mobile learning forms in the country has not been conducted yet. The attitude and competences of specialists in this field have not been analysed neither. There is not an information point collecting, systemising and disseminating information on the topic.

The main aim of the present project is through systematic analysis of issues related to mobile learning and mobile access to library services and resources, both in Bulgaria and in other European countries, to attain new scientific knowledge and products, integrated and presented in a general information web portal. It will bring to light and summarise positive changes induced by information technologies in contemporary society with regard to new opportunities for access to education and information through the active role of mobile digital libraries.

Specific aims of the project are scientific studies, which will lead to new theoretical knowledge, scientific and applied results and new educational content; stimulation of scientific potential and development of postdocs, PhD students and students; promotion of mobile forms of learning and information provision among the library community and in the educational environment; promotion of mobile access to digital collections of cultural institutions in the country as a modern approach to the socialisation of the Bulgarian literary cultural heritage to stimulate research in the field and to preserve the cultural identity of society.

The hypothesis underlying the project’s activities and tasks is that raising awareness and competencies of both users and information and education professionals, and learning about leading foreign experience in this field, is a key factor for both librarians and educational institutions to synchronise the services and resources they provide with the world standards in the area and to respond adequately to the contemporary information and educational needs of the Bulgarian society.

The targeted basic research proposed in this project addresses one of the national societal challenges: cultural and historical heritage; national identity and development of the culture of society.
